I received care at SRAL in 2018 for a stoke suffered at the age of 45. The care I received there is the main reason that I recovered to the extent I did. The therapist and nurses there are top notch and result-minded. I was there 2 weeks and I had about 35 sessions (physical, speech, occupational). It is not a vacation there, it is rehab. I think the damage that the stroke caused to me was less in comparison to some of the other patients there, and I was on the young side. They challenge you with compassion which is a tough needle to thread. The "vibe" there is good as well which is important when you arrive there after a traumatic experience.
